Argentina Opens 50-Year Bidding Process for Belgrano Cargas Concession

Economy Minister Luis Caputo confirms national and international tender for privatisation of Belgrano, San Martín and Urquiza freight lines for half a century; Rules barring state-controlled bidders seen as targeting Chinese rail operators, local media reports. Leer más

The resolution published this Thursday in the Official Gazette initiates the process to grant the company that operates the lines San Martín, General Urquiza and General Belgrano The concession covers 7,594 kilometers of roads in 16 provinces and contemplates an open access regime with benefits from the RIGI for those who invest.
